JUDGMENT

Employment Tribunals Rules of Procedure 2013 – Rule 21[1]No response having been entered by the respondent, the claim of unfair dismissal succeeds.[2]The remedy to which the claimant is entitled will be determined at the Hearing already listed for 26 August 2021. The respondent shall be permitted to participate in that Hearing only at the discretion of the Judge.[3]The claimant shall send to the Tribunal (2 copies) and the respondent (1 copy) no later than 2 March 2021 a statement setting out the remedy he seeks including a calculation of any sums he claims and details of efforts he has made to mitigate his loss. He shall also send copies of any supporting documents. _____________________________ Employment Judge Andrews Date: 2 February 2021 CASE NUMBER: 2307879/2020 1 EMPLOYMENT TRIBUNALS Claimant: Mr G Ablett Respondent: Norwegian Air Resources UK Limited Heard at: London South via CVP On: 26 August 2021 Before: EMPLOYMENT JUDGE BECKETT Sitting Alone Representation Claimant: In Person Respondent: Not present REMEDY JUDGMENT Upon the Tribunal previously having entered judgment that the Claimant has been unfairly dismissed It is the judgment of the Tribunal that:[1]The Respondent shall pay to the Claimant the total sum of £35,170.25 comprising a Basic Award of £2,720 and a Compensatory Award of £32,450.25.[2]The Compensatory Award consists of a sum for loss of earnings of £13,024; loss of statutory rights of £1,544; loss of employment benefits of £6,366; loss of pension of £830; expenses of £1,400 (training and renewal of CAA class 1 medical) and an uplift to the Compensatory Award of 25% for the Respondent’s failure to comply with ACAS Code on Disciplinary and Grievance Procedures.[3]Recoupment may apply to this award. For the purposes of regulation 4 of the Employment Protection (Recoupment of Benefits) Regulations 1996 (SI 1996/2349): The Prescribed Element is: £13,024; The Prescribed Period is: 30 October 2020 to 02 April 2021; The total monetary award is: £35,170.25; The excess of the total monetary award over the Prescribed Element is: £22,146.25.
